Born Under a Lucky Moon - Dana Precious (2011)

Jeannie Thompson has just been proposed to by the love of her life - her perfect boyfriend Aiden - but just can't say yes. The story flip-flops from present times to Jeannie's young adulthood as Jeannie tries to explain to Aiden how marriage and her family's luck just don't mix. You see, Jeannie's eccentric family has a very unlucky streak. As you follow Jeannie's story in present tense and in the past, it weaves seamlessly and entertainingly thanks to the author's easy writing. I couldn't put this book down. I love how Jeannie's family was totally unbearable and endearing at the same time. You love and hate them with the same passion throughout the book. Jeannie's mum, in particular, is the best fleshed-out character, and I adore her the most. (AV)



Born Under a Lucky Moon, the debut novel by Dana Precious, is about a young woman balancing her present and her past which the author says is partly based on real life events in her life. The summary says: (It) is the tale of two very important (but distant) years in the lives of Jeannie Thompson and her embarrassing, crazy, colourful family members to whom "things" just seem to happen. From the Great Lakes of Michigan to Los Angeles and back again, it is a story of surprise marriages, a renegade granny, a sprinkler system cursed by the gods, and myriad other factors Jeannie blames for her full-tilt, out-of-control existence. But it's also about good surprises--like an unexpected proposal that might just open Jeannie's eyes to her real place among the people she loves most in the world . . . the same ones she ran far away from to begin with.
